How to prepare for a job interview at Burger King
✨Know the Brand
Before your interview, make sure you know Burger King's values and culture inside out. Familiarise yourself with their menu, recent promotions, and any community initiatives they’re involved in. This shows your genuine interest and helps you connect your answers to their brand.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
As an Assistant Manager, you'll be leading teams, so prepare examples of how you've successfully managed or motivated a team in the past. Think about specific situations where you resolved conflicts or improved team performance, and be ready to share these stories.
✨Emphasise Guest Satisfaction
Guest satisfaction is key in the restaurant industry. Be prepared to discuss how you would handle customer complaints or ensure a positive dining experience. Use real-life examples to illustrate your commitment to guest satisfaction and how it aligns with Burger King's goals.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team dynamics, training opportunities, or how success is measured in the role.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
